Output 51437345fcd3da5954dc26573339a86cbfc6d76d127ceaa9b64fb684cb989bef:1

value
801958
script pubkey
OP_0 OP_PUSHBYTES_20 380f58783d724d43c2b6ee39f691ef437f733788
address
ltc1q8q84s7pawfx58s4kaculdy00gdlhxduge4hvta
transaction
51437345fcd3da5954dc26573339a86cbfc6d76d127ceaa9b64fb684cb989bef
spent
true